Before actually doing something to get more 'Like' clicks, you must first know the primary issue when making your Fan Page as noticeable as possible. The major issue in using a Fan Page is the awareness of the Facebook users.

In order to make people aware of your business, you should look for other ways that will allow you to display your URL address. You can try tapping into your employees and other contacts. Broadcast the launch of your Facebook Fan Page by sending news letters. If your company is already established, you can expect to get a few hundreds of 'Likes' in a short while.

Several companies out there even require their employees to provide their Facebook account in their email signature. With this, it will be easier for the company to make contact with personal and professional contacts of their employees. Other ways to raise awareness is to use other social sites like Twitter, LinkedIn, as well as article marketing methods.

Generally, the impact of social media management is tremendous when played right. Any online marketer should not give up in building awareness for their page. Simply put, Facebook needs unique visitors for your website to flourish.

Several hundreds, or better yet thousands of 'Likes', verifies a company's popularity. It tells how your business is very much visible online. The more Likes a Fan page has, the more it can disseminate its updates and affairs to present and potential customers. You can get more 'Likes' by using your page proactively. You should post updates frequently, upload photos that catch the attention of your customers and use Facebook app that allow you to share promos and sales.

If you need help in doing this, then tap a group in your company to serve as moderators. Of course, the ideal group for this would be your Marketing Team. If however, you're running a small business with a limited amount of employees or if you're running it yourself, consider outsourcing the task and use applications like Hootsuite which sends out updates on a regular basis.

It can be difficult at first to try to achieve many 'likes' but remember that it can be less difficult if you stay organized and consistent. The standards in using Facebook differ from one company to another. You can post more or less frequently compared to another business but one thing that should always stand is this: Professionalism when posting any content.

Treat the Facebook account like you would a newsletter and your clients the primary audience. Post updates that are always benefit-driven but not full of hype. A lot of half truths will discount your credibility online. Useful posts such as informative notes, seminar photos, press releases and links from close affiliates are more ideal.

Furthermore, effective Facebook marketing means that you should make use of incentives, promos and other activities then advertise them exclusively on the site. This is one of the best ways to get feedback in just a short amount of time. Word of mouth marketing is still an important source of prospects despite the technological age, so present customers should as much as possible be happy with the site so they can share it with others as well.
